Responsibilities- Analyze project specifications and maps to be sure the project conforms to engineering requirements.
- Provide oversight and project support for production, safety, quality, and project management standards.
- Analyze and consider government regulations and environmental risks during planning phases of each cured-in-place pipe project.
- Responsible for pre-bid site surveys, contract execution/project start-up, and closeout.
- Compile and submit local, state, and federal agency permits for cured-in-place pipe projects.
- Review and select necessary vendors and subcontractors for cured-in-place pipe projects.
- Work with field crews and subcontractors to track and manage project costs, meet expected production rates, and gross profit margins.
- Attend pre-bid, pre-construction, and project status meetings with our customers.
- Prepare, submit, and track submittals, RFIs, and RFI's & Change Orders.
- Prepare Performance Metric reports with the analysis of monthly labor hours against forecast and subcontractor analysis (schedule of values) for all projects.
- Update project management system daily with actual job costs and cost commitments to accurately reflect the financial performance of the projects.
- Ensure that safe work practices are followed on all construction sites.
- Use Smartsheet software to assist with scheduling and tracking jobs.
- Analyze and prepare scopes of work and assist with awarding of Subcontracts.
- Handle material procurement for specialized cured-in-place projects.
